The Ultimate Guide to Gifting a Parrot: What You Need to Know
Gifting a parrot can be an extraordinary experience, both for the giver and the recipient. These lively animals boast intelligence, sociality, and beauty, making them among the most sought-after animals. However, there are a number of considerations to bear in mind before purchasing or giving a parrot as a present. This guide will explore the crucial aspects one must think about, highlight popular parrot types, and address frequently asked concerns about gifting parrots.
Why Choose a Parrot as a Gift?
Parrots are more than just pets; they are buddies that need attention and care. Here are several reasons that a parrot may be an appropriate gift:
Longevity: Many parrot species can live for several decades, making them a long-term commitment.Intelligence: Parrots are highly smart and can find out tricks, mimic speech, and even engage in complex social interactions.Companionship: They are social animals that thrive on interaction, making them ideal companions for individuals and households alike.Looks: With their dynamic colors and stunning plumes, parrots can add a splash of life to any home.Popular Parrot Species as Gifts
When thinking about a parrot as a present, it's necessary to pick a types that matches the recipient's lifestyle and experience level. Below is a table featuring some popular parrot species appropriate for gifting:
SpeciesSizeLife expectancyAbility Level RequiredCharacteristicBudgerigarSmall5-10 yearsEasySpirited, SocialCockatielLittle15-20 yearsEasyCaring, FriendlyAfrican GreyMedium40-60 yearsModerate to HighIntelligent, TalkativeAmazon ParrotMedium25-50 yearsModerateOutgoing, MischievousMacawLarge30-50 yearsHighAffectionate, VocalConureMedium15-30 yearsModerateCuddly, EnergeticConsiderations Before Gifting a Parrot
While gifting a parrot can bring joy, a number of aspects should be dealt with to guarantee that both the bird and the recipient are well-prepared for this new adventure.
1. Commitment
Parrots require a significant quantity of time and attention. Are the possible owners prepared for this commitment? The lifespan of some types can vary from 10 to 60 years, depending upon the types.
2. Space and Environment
Before gifting a parrot, it's vital to assess whether the recipient has the appropriate space for the bird. Parrots need a well-ventilated and safe environment, in addition to sufficient space to work out and play.
3. Diet plan and Care
Parrots have specific dietary requirements that need to be fulfilled for their health and wellness. A well balanced diet mostly includes seeds, fresh fruits, and veggies. It's essential for the recipient to comprehend how to offer for these needs.
4. Interaction
Parrots grow on social interaction. If the recipient is frequently far from home or has a hectic way of life, a parrot might not be the very best choice for a pet.
5. Allergic reactions
Before gifting a parrot, it's essential to guarantee that nobody in the family has allergic reactions to feathers or dander.
6. Financial Responsibility

Getting ready for the Gift
When the decision to present a parrot is made, the following actions can help make sure a smooth transition for the brand-new pet:
1. Research
Encourage the recipient to investigate the particular parrot species in information. Understanding its needs, character, and care will promote a better relationship.
2. Purchase
Think about connecting to trustworthy breeders or family pet shops that focus on the well-being of their animals. Adoption from rescue organizations is likewise a great option.
3. Products
Collect the required materials before the parrot arrives:
Cage: A spacious, safe cage ideal for the picked types.Food: High-quality pellets, fresh fruits, and vegetables.Toys: Enrichment toys to keep the parrot engaged.Perches: Different-sized perches for foot health.4. Preliminary Setup
Set up the cage and environment before presenting the parrot. Ensure that the location is safe and devoid of threats.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: Can I gift a parrot to a child?

Q2: Are parrots helpful for newbie pet owners?
A: Some smaller sized species like Budgerigars or Cockatiels are appropriate for Spielzeug für graupapageien - graupapageienzchter92923.Yourkwikimage.com, first-time family pet owners because they are easier to care for. Nevertheless, bigger species can be more challenging and are better suited for experienced owners.
Q3: How can I ensure a parrot has a happy life?
A: Ensure that the parrot receives regular interaction, a well balanced diet, a spacious living environment, and plenty of stimulation through toys and social engagement.
Q4: Is it fine to keep a parrot in a small cage?
A: No, parrots require sufficient area for motion and workout. A small cage can cause health problems and behavioral issues.
Q5: Do parrots need companionship?
A: Yes, parrots are social animals and can end up being lonesome. If the owner is regularly far from home, it may be worth thinking about embracing more than one parrot.
